Since the storage for insert-composed-char after loading is fairly
compact, I added a few well-known alphabets related to Latin to
it. (The derivation of alphabets is quite different from that of
languages; I think the Greek and therefore Latin and Cyrillic alphabets
derive from Phoenician, now defunct, which is related to Hebrew and
Arabic, although the last three languages aren't Indo-European. But you
didn't need to know that. What I'm really trying to say is I haven't
attempted any Asian alphabets, at least depending how you define Asia.
You know what I mean.)
I also split out the function that defines the associative array into
define-composed-chars, which reduces the memory usage of
insert-composed-char itself quite considerably.
There didn't seem any point in posting a rather dull patch for this, so
I'll commit it directly.
